Three-phase asynchronous induction motors represent the workhorse of modern industrial infrastructure. As Malaysia advances its industrial framework under the Industry4WRD national policy and the National Energy Transition Roadmap (NETR), plant managers and procurement engineers in Klang Valley, Pasir Gudang, and Kuantan demand motor designs engineered to sustain high operational reliability under extreme thermal and ambient stresses.
The core electromagnetic topology relies on a cage-rotor or wound-rotor structure operating on Faraday’s principle of induction. When connected to a 415V 50Hz grid, the stator winding generates a rotating magnetic field ($N_s = 120f/P$). The relative velocity between the stator field and rotor conductors induces electro-motive force (EMF), driving rotor currents that produce proportional mechanical torque.
Operating electric machinery in Malaysia introduces distinct environmental challenges: year-round ambient temperatures frequently exceeding 35°C combined with relative humidity levels reaching 90%–95%. Standard off-the-shelf electric motors subjected to these conditions suffer accelerated dielectric insulation breakdown and moisture-induced bearing oxidation.

Malaysia is undergoing a rapid energy transition guided by the Energy Efficiency & Conservation Act (EECA 2024) and Tenaga Nasional Berhad (TNB) tariff restructuring. Industrial electricity consumers under Tariffs E1, E2, C1, and C2 face escalating operational expenditure unless plant efficiency is aggressively optimized.
Under Suruhanjaya Tenaga (ST) regulations, standard IE1 efficiency motors are systematically phased out across Malaysian manufacturing plants. Upgrading to high-efficiency YE3 (IE3) and YE4 (IE4) three-phase induction motors provides direct energy savings that offset capital expenditure within short payback windows.
| Motor Power Rating | IE2 Standard Efficiency | IE3 Premium Efficiency | IE4 Super Premium Efficiency | Est. Annual Savings (MYR)* |
|---|---|---|---|---|
| 11 kW (15 HP) | 89.8% | 91.4% | 93.3% | RM 2,850 / year |
| 45 kW (60 HP) | 93.1% | 94.2% | 95.4% | RM 9,600 / year |
| 110 kW (150 HP) | 94.5% | 95.4% | 96.3% | RM 21,400 / year |
| 250 kW (335 HP) | 95.1% | 96.0% | 96.7% | RM 44,200 / year |
*Calculation based on 8,000 annual operating hours at an average industrial tariff rate of RM 0.38/kWh (TNB Tariff E1/E2 baseline).

Malaysia operates on a nominal 3-phase voltage of 415V at 50Hz (under MS IEC 60038 standards). Standard 380V motors running on 415V without design adjustment will experience increased magnetizing current, higher core losses, and elevated operating temperatures. Our exported motors are custom-wound specifically for 415V ±10% grid tolerance, ensuring optimal efficiency, nominal power factor, and compliance with Class H thermal limits.

For palm oil mills and coastal installations in Sabah, Sarawak, and Terengganu, we strongly recommend a minimum protection level of IP55, with IP66 preferred for washdown areas. Furthermore, specifying anti-condensation space heaters (220V single phase), VPI Class H insulation, stainless steel nameplates, and C4/C5 marine epoxy paint systems ensures long-term operational reliability against humidity and chemical corrosion.
Standard induction motors driven by Variable Frequency Drives suffer from high dV/dt voltage spikes that break down standard magnet wire insulation, alongside shaft currents that cause bearing fluting. Furthermore, running at low speeds reduces the cooling efficiency of shaft-mounted fans. Inverter-Duty motors feature spike-resistant insulation, insulated non-drive-end bearings, and independent forced cooling fans (IC416) to ensure continuous full-torque delivery without overheating.
